Transaction 34f8c5576d58e7d1c2d4cb1cd1b415e80e47bfb1ade74a31e79b2fbd0ff6a370
4 Input
2 Outputs
- 34f8c5576d58e7d1c2d4cb1cd1b415e80e47bfb1ade74a31e79b2fbd0ff6a370:0
- 34f8c5576d58e7d1c2d4cb1cd1b415e80e47bfb1ade74a31e79b2fbd0ff6a370:1
value 1301
address 1Hic3w2jdz4p7HGd5E94agXMcdJnkkhQwY
value 5663267
address 32R86Kwk5XBEgtQ6ZR2ikyvCErJd6wQLWQ